1. Community Vision:
Envision Franklin
The city’s strategic plan, Envision Franklin, sets the tone for how growth is guided: blending preservation with livability, accessible services, and vibrancy in design . This includes policies aimed at protecting historic districts while accommodating smart growth.
2. Downtown Revitalization & New City Hall

A $107 million redevelopment is replacing the old city hall with a three-story facility featuring 300-space underground parking, walkable green spaces, and expanded commercial areas designed to support pedestrian-friendly experiences downtown . A modern City Hall campus is expected by 2027, enhancing both functionality and historic character .
3. New Residential Projects & Building Communities

The Middle Eight: This mixed-use project—275 apartments, condos and townhomes near The Factory District—offers urban-style living close to downtown and new commercial space, though debate continues about its scale and density .
Franklin Ridge: Toll Brothers is developing 34 luxury homes with up to 4,350 sq ft, priced from around $1.5M, near the I‑65/McEwen interchange, targeting high-end buyers looking for thoughtful suburban living .
4. Infrastructure & Transportation Upgrades
The continued extension and widening of Mack Hatcher Parkway (State Route 397) toward a full loop is intended to ease traffic congestion and support growth, with key segments already completed and more lanes planned . Other major roads and infrastructure are also part of the city’s long-range planning efforts .
5. Economy & Business Expansion
In N‑Out Burger has announced a major move into Franklin by 2026—building a corporate and regional hub with 277 new jobs. The first such expansion east of Texas, it underscores Franklin’s growing role as a regional business center . At the same time, healthcare, tech, and corporate headquarters continue to expand presence in the city .
6. Culture, Nature & Community Events
Franklin continues to thrive with vibrant community experiences: The FirstBank Amphitheater opened in 2021, drawing major music acts and seasonal crowds—although traffic management remains a challenge during events . Parks like Pinkerton Park, The Park at Harlinsdale Farm, and others remain beloved gathering places with new programming like Storybook Trails . Festivals such as Pilgrimage, Dickens of a Christmas, Pumpkinfest, and the Main Street Festival remain among the city’s defining traditions .
